  Job Description

  Position Summary

  The Maintenance Coordinator provides operational and administrative support to the General or Property Manager and Maintenance Lead(s) for assigned communities; coordinates, enhances and maintains positive resident relations with primary focus on maintenance support; coordinates oversight of building operations, including ordering supplies, walking units, scheduling apartment turnover, assigning and managing turnover contractors; monitors work-order system to ensure customer satisfaction; monitors regulatory compliance and company policies and procedures related to property management.

  Essential Job Functions

  Enhance Resident Relations: Fosters good tenant relations by managing requests/complaints. Receives tenant services requests and takes appropriate action to resolve issues. Manage resident service using property management systems, directing inquiries as required to the appropriate building operations departments.

  Order supplies as directed by Maintenance Lead(s).

  Schedule external vendors as directed by Maintenance Leads(s).

  Take a leading role in the facilitation of apartment turnover scheduling with both internal staff and external vendors.

  Manage vendors and vendor logs such as pest control log.

  Maintain a working knowledge of all maintenance programs to ensure the proper and efficient operation of systems, preventive maintenance programs, housekeeping functions, and responses to resident maintenance requests. Prepares service orders when residents call and distributes to appropriate associates for completion. Follows up on forwarded maintenance requests and makes sure that all residents are notified if there must be a delay. Ensures completion of resident service requests.

  Maintain working knowledge of leasing policies and procedures and performs functions related to lease renewal on occasion as needed. Ensures effective and appropriate implementation in accordance with Corporate Office and Fair Housing policies and procedures. Makes follow-up calls, sends follow-up literature, and pursues rental status.

  Conduct move-in and move-out inspections of apartments to determine applicable charges for damages. Conducts inspections to determine market readiness and implements high quality standards of cleanliness and aesthetic appearance. May perform interim unit inspections.

  May prepare purchase orders, code and assist with process vendor invoices for payment, send documentation to Corporate Office and follow up on vendor payment inquiries.

  Complete all other tasks and duties assigned by manager.

  Education

  A High School Diploma/GED is required. Additional education and training preferred.

  Requirements

  Additional degrees that are preferred for this position include: Associate degree

  1-2 years of related administrative experience in Leasing, Bookkeeping, or Operations.

  This position may require a valid driver’s license depending on the needs of the property.

  Required skills for this position include fair housing laws, property management, and Microsoft Office.

  Preferred skills for this position include One-Site, customer service, following through, and personal accountability.

  Oral Communication – Speaks clearly and effectively in positive or negative situations; listens and gets clarification; responds well to questions.

  Ethics – Treats people with respect; keeps commitments; inspires the trust of others; works with integrity and ethically; upholds organizational values.

  Professionalism – Reacts well under pressure; treats others with respect and consideration regardless of their status or position; accepts responsibility for own actions; follows through on commitments.
